Versatility in the field

Freestanding units are an excellent solution if you're having trouble fitting your wine collection into a regular fridge. A dedicated wine refrigerator can allow you to keep your favorite bottle at the right temperature regardless of whether there are tons of gallons of eggs, cartons and milk, or half-empty ketchup bottles on the way.

Whether you prefer an elegant stainless steel finish or a stylish wood-paneled design, the right fridge will give you a style that blends harmoniously into the kitchen's décor. Some models can be integrated into cabinets or built-in, giving oenophiles the maximum flexibility.

Be aware of your habits with regard to consumption when choosing the capacity of your new wine refrigerator. Do you frequently host guests and need a convenient place to keep wine on hand? Do you prefer to store your wine for long-term cellaring? Your answers will determine the size of your wine refrigerator, ranging from small 8-bottle counter units to larger units of 100 bottles.

Look for a fridge with dual zones of temperature control, which lets you create separate optimal conditions for red and white wines. This feature is especially helpful for serious wine collectors, as it ensures that each wine is stored in the most optimal conditions.

Look for a wine refrigerator with shelves that can be adjusted. This allows you to fit bottles of different sizes and shapes, without sacrificing space. Shelves that slide smoothly on casters or rollers are also a good choice, since they offer convenience and accessibility.

Pick a fridge with an interior light as well as a the hygrometer for more convenience and visibility. Hygrometers monitor humidity levels to ensure that your fridge is operating at its best. It also alerts you to any changes in the interior temperature which can assist you in maintaining a proper wine storage environment.

Remember when choosing the best location to put a freestanding cooler in your home that you need to leave enough space to allow air circulation. The refrigerator will not run as efficiently when the vents are blocked. You should leave just a few inches space between the wine fridge and the furniture or walls.

Cost-Effective

A freestanding wine fridge has an affordable price upfront than built-in models, because they don't need the skilled installation and intricate cabinetry work of integrated models. This could save you a substantial amount of money in the initial investment, making them perfect for budget-conscious homeowners who want to enjoy the convenience of wine storage without blowing their budget for renovations.

If you're in the market for a new wine fridge, choose one that offers a variety of advanced features to make sure your wine is kept at the ideal temperature. Some of the features offered include a circulation fan as well as UV blocking double-paned reinforced doors, a stainless steel shelving that can be removed and a built in locking system to protect your wine.

Also you should look for a model with an adjustable door swing and a choice of right or left-handed doors to allow you to modify your wine fridge large fridge according to fit the style and space of your home. You can also find models with adjustable temperature settings for white and red wines, so that you can enjoy your preferred wines at their optimal serving temperatures.

Choose a model that has an exhaust at the rear or in the front. This will allow for adequate ventilation and help avoid overheating. Make sure the unit you choose has enough space in the rear to allow heat escape. Also, ensure that it is not placed directly against walls or other appliances.

Energy-Efficient

The most efficient freestanding refrigerators are an energy-efficient option to store your wine collection. These wine fridges typically use thermoelectric cooling that consumes significantly less electricity than compressor-based models, making them a great way to save money on your energy costs. Some of the newer wine fridges are equipped with smart technology, which lets you monitor and control it using your smartphone or tablet.

A wine refrigerator that is freestanding can also keep your wine at a consistent temperature to enjoy its full flavor. It is essential to store wine at the right temperature, since it could lose its unique flavors if stored improperly. A lot of the top wine fridges that are freestanding will feature dual zones that allow you to keep white and red wines at the right temperature, which will ensure your wine is aged properly and ready for drinking.

While they're cost-effective, it's essential to note that not all wine refrigerators are made in the same way. Certain models may have different energy consumption rates and that's why it's important to consider the size and specifications of each wine fridge before purchasing it. Certain models will also have clearance requirements that must be met to ensure that the appliance functions efficiently and doesn't overheat.

It's also important to keep in mind that the amount of power used by your wine fridge will depend on the area it's in. If you place it in a cellar, garage or other unconditioned space, it will need to work harder. This is due to the temperature outside can fluctuate throughout the day.
